Chapter 3. Making Measurements
3.3
Displaying Measured Results (cont.)
•
DA - Material-thickness depth from the probe-contacted side of the test-piece surface to the reflector, represented by the Gate A echo.
•
DB - Material-thickness depth from the probe-contacted side of the test-piece surface to the reflector, represented by the Gate B echo.
•
LA - Leg number of the reflector, represented by the Gate A echo.
•
LB - Leg number of the reflector, represented by the Gate B echo.
•
PA - Projection distance from the probe BIP to the reflector, represented by the Gate A echo.
•
PB - Projection distance from the probe BIP to the reflector, represented by the Gate B echo.
•
RA - Projection distance from the probe BIP to the reflector, represented by the Gate A echo, minus the current X-VALUE.
•
RB - Projection distance from the probe BIP to the reflector, represented by the Gate B echo, minus the current X-VALUE.
•
A%rA - Amplitude of the signal crossing Gate A, as a percentage of the active EVAL MODE reference amplitude.
•
A%rB - Amplitude of the signal crossing Gate B, as a percentage of the active EVAL MODE reference amplitude.
•
dBrA - dB equivalent height difference between the signal crossing Gate A and the active EVAL MODE reference height.
•
dBrB - dB equivalent height difference between the signal crossing Gate B and the active EVAL MODE reference height.
